UC Berkeley law student, Malak Afaneh, who went viral for protesting at dean’s party wants refocus on Gaza, school’s aid to Israel [Video]

BERKELEY, Calif. — A UC Berkeley law student is sharing more details about an encounter with a professor that’s gone viral.

It happened at a private dinner party on Tuesday.

You can see the moments in this video — when a professor tries to take the microphone from a student voicing support for the people in Gaza.

That student, Malak Afaneh, is trying to draw attention to the university’s financial investments and says she had the right to express her view.
